Bleachers announces US headlining tour – 105.7 The Point

Bleachers has announced a U.S. headlining tour for this spring and summer. The outing will kick off May 17 in Orlando, Florida, and will wrap up July 29 in Coop ....

Dogs have been by humans sides for thousands of years, helping us hunt, raise livestock and even helping us travel long distances by sled. Our loyal companions have proved themselves to be indispensable, keeping us company and helping us work too.

Although most dogs are smart, their intelligence can manifest in different ways. Some dog breeds are motivated by a desire to please and follow our every command, while others are bred to follow their noses to catch vermin. ....

National Public Radio is celebrating its 50th anniversary this week in a classic way: asking its fans for money. A fundraising email gushes, From covering the Vietnam War in 1971 to the COVID-19 vaccination effort today, and everything in between, NPR has delivered fact-based news and trustworthy analysis to millions.
Some of that fact-based news included founding mother Nina Totenberg s attempts to ruin Douglas Ginsburg s Supreme Court nomination (successful) and then Clarence Thomas nomination (unsuccessful). Years later, she did a syrupy sister act with feminist Justice Ruth Bader Ginsburg, hosting RBG celebrations at awards shows and film festivals. ....
